REST — одна из самых популярных технологий для построения клиент-серверных приложений. Благодаря ее простоте вы можете вызывать REST сервисы практически из любого клиента (Java, JavaScript,мобильные клиенты), который поддерживает работу с HTTP протоколом.
На этом тренинге мы изучим, как написать свои сервисы на основе фреймворка Spring. Тренинг будет построен в виде набора задач в рамках одного приложения, состоящего из серверной части (Java).
Вы может участвовать в нашем тренинге как в нашем офисе в Одессе, так и онлайн.Онлайн-участники заранее получат все материалы и могут задавать вопросы тренеру.
Таким образом, после тренинга каждый студент получит работающее приложениена основе RESTтехнологии.
Программа тренинга:
1) Знакомство с REST-сервисами и REST веб-сервисами
2) Различия между видами запросов
3) Использование Spring Bootв качестве контейнера
4) Основные средства Spring для написания REST сервисов
5) REST контроллеры
6) Обработка ошибок
7) HATEOASвеб сервисы
8) Тестирование веб-сервисов
9) Аутентификация и авторизация средствами Spring Security
9.1) Basic authentication
9.2) Digest authentication
9.3) Token authentication
Требования к участникам: знание Java SE на базовом уровне, умение работать с системами сборки (Maven, Gradle).
Тренинг пройдет 24 сентября с 11:30 до 17:30 по адресу: г. Одесса, пр. Шевченко 2, ауд. 45.
Тренер: Сергей Моренец, разработчик с
После обучения Вы будете уметь
Использовать Spring Framework в своих проектах;
Разрабатывать свои REST веб-сервисы;
Использовать Spring для вызова REST сервисов;
Использоватеть Spring Security для аутентификации и авторизации;
Писать тесты для своих сервисов;
Стоимость:
1200 гривен. Для онлайн-участников стоимость 800 гривен. Участникам в Одессе со своим ноутбуком скидка 10%. При оплате до 14 сентября скидка 20%
Предварительная регистрацияобязательная.
Clik here to view.
